mirror of
https://github.com/androidx/media.git
synced 2025-05-21 23:56:32 +08:00
Fix fastforward and rewind color tinting and text alignment
#minor-release Issue: #7898 PiperOrigin-RevId: 343251455
This commit is contained in:
parent
db8356a17c
commit
0191febbe6
@ -29,6 +29,10 @@
|
||||
* UI:
|
||||
* Show overflow button in `StyledPlayerControlView` only when there is not
|
||||
enough space.
|
||||
* Fix incorrect color and text alignment of the `StyledPlayerControlView`
|
||||
fast forward and rewind buttons, when used together with the
|
||||
`com.google.android.material` library
|
||||
([#7898](https://github.com/google/ExoPlayer/issues/7898)).
|
||||
* Add `dispatchPrepare(Player)` to `ControlDispatcher` and implement it in
|
||||
`DefaultControlDispatcher`. Deprecate `PlaybackPreparer` and
|
||||
`setPlaybackPreparer` in `StyledPlayerView`, `StyledPlayerControlView`,
|
||||
|
@ -72,6 +72,9 @@
|
||||
<attr name="controller_layout_id" format="reference"/>
|
||||
<attr name="animation_enabled" format="boolean"/>
|
||||
|
||||
<!-- Needed for https://github.com/google/ExoPlayer/issues/7898 -->
|
||||
<attr name="backgroundTint" format="color"/>
|
||||
|
||||
<!-- DefaultTimeBar attributes -->
|
||||
<attr name="bar_height" format="dimension"/>
|
||||
<attr name="bar_gravity" format="enum">
|
||||
|
@ -93,12 +93,19 @@
|
||||
<item name="android:gravity">center|bottom</item>
|
||||
<item name="android:paddingBottom">@dimen/exo_icon_padding_bottom</item>
|
||||
<item name="android:textAppearance">@style/ExoStyledControls.ButtonText</item>
|
||||
<!-- Needed for https://github.com/google/ExoPlayer/issues/7898 -->
|
||||
<item name="backgroundTint">@android:color/white</item>
|
||||
<item name="android:insetBottom">0dp</item>
|
||||
</style>
|
||||
|
||||
<style name="ExoStyledControls.Button.Center.RewWithAmount">
|
||||
<item name="android:background">@drawable/exo_ripple_rew</item>
|
||||
<item name="android:gravity">center|bottom</item>
|
||||
<item name="android:paddingBottom">@dimen/exo_icon_padding_bottom</item>
|
||||
<item name="android:textAppearance">@style/ExoStyledControls.ButtonText</item>
|
||||
<!-- Needed for https://github.com/google/ExoPlayer/issues/7898 -->
|
||||
<item name="backgroundTint">@android:color/white</item>
|
||||
<item name="android:insetBottom">0dp</item>
|
||||
</style>
|
||||
|
||||
<style name="ExoStyledControls.ButtonText">
|
||||
|
Loading…
x
Reference in New Issue
Block a user